What Are the Key Features to Look for in a Motherboard for i5 14th Gen?

When selecting the best motherboard for i5 14th Gen processors, consider the following key features:

  • Socket Type: Ensure that the motherboard has the correct socket type, which is LGA 1700 for 14th Gen Intel processors, to guarantee compatibility.
  • Chipset: Look for motherboards with chipsets like B760, H770, or Z790, as these provide better functionality, including support for overclocking and enhanced connectivity options.
  • RAM Support: Check the motherboard’s maximum RAM capacity and speed; ideally, it should support DDR4 or DDR5 memory with speeds up to 5600 MHz or higher for optimal performance.
  • Expansion Slots: Consider the number and type of PCIe slots available for graphics cards and other expansion cards, with PCIe 4.0 or 5.0 support providing increased bandwidth for high-performance components.
  • Storage Options: Look for multiple M.2 slots for NVMe SSDs and SATA ports for traditional HDDs or SSDs, ensuring ample and fast storage solutions for your system.
  • USB and Connectivity Features: A motherboard should feature a variety of USB ports, including USB 3.2 and USB Type-C, along with built-in Wi-Fi 6 or 6E and Bluetooth for modern connectivity options.
  • Power Delivery: Assess the VRM (Voltage Regulator Module) design and power delivery system; a robust VRM is essential for stable performance, especially if you plan to overclock your i5 processor.
  • Form Factor: Choose a form factor that fits your case, with ATX, Micro-ATX, or Mini-ITX options available, ensuring compatibility with your build’s space constraints.

Which Chipset Is Ideal for the i5 14th Gen Processors?

The ideal chipsets for the i5 14th Gen processors are:

  • Intel Z790: This chipset is designed for high-performance and overclocking capabilities, making it perfect for users who want to maximize their i5 14th Gen experience.
  • Intel B760: A more budget-friendly option, the B760 chipset offers solid performance and essential features without the high cost, suitable for mainstream users.
  • Intel H770: This chipset strikes a balance between performance and price, providing features such as support for multiple GPUs and enhanced connectivity options.

Intel Z790: The Z790 chipset supports advanced features such as overclocking, PCIe 5.0, and faster RAM speeds, making it ideal for gamers and content creators. It typically includes more USB ports and higher-quality audio, catering to users who demand the best performance and features from their motherboards.

Intel B760: The B760 is targeted at budget-conscious consumers who still want decent performance. It lacks some of the overclocking capabilities of the Z790 but offers enough features for everyday computing, including support for DDR4 and DDR5 RAM, making it versatile for various builds without breaking the bank.

Intel H770: The H770 chipset provides a good mix of features and performance, supporting multiple GPUs and offering enhanced I/O options. It is suitable for users who want a solid motherboard without the need for extreme overclocking, while still enjoying modern connectivity standards like USB 3.2 and high-speed networking options.

What Are the Future Upgrade Paths Available with i5 14th Gen Compatible Motherboards?

When considering future upgrade paths with i5 14th Gen compatible motherboards, several key features and options stand out:

  • Socket Type LGA 1700: The i5 14th Gen processors utilize the LGA 1700 socket, which allows compatibility with future Intel chips that may also use this socket, ensuring potential for a CPU upgrade without needing to replace the motherboard.
  • Support for DDR5 RAM: Many motherboards for i5 14th Gen support DDR5 memory, which is faster and more efficient than DDR4. This allows for future memory upgrades as DDR5 becomes more common and offers improved performance.
  • PCIe 5.0 Slots: The inclusion of PCIe 5.0 slots provides a pathway for faster graphics cards and storage solutions. As new GPUs and SSDs come to market that take advantage of PCIe 5.0, users can upgrade their systems significantly without changing the entire motherboard.
  • Multiple M.2 Slots: Many boards come with multiple M.2 slots for NVMe SSDs, allowing for increased storage capacity and speed. As storage technology evolves, users can easily swap in newer, faster SSDs to enhance system performance.
  • Enhanced Power Delivery Systems: High-quality motherboards often feature advanced VRM designs that support overclocking and high-performance components. This means users can upgrade to more powerful CPUs while ensuring stable power delivery for improved performance.
  • Future-Proof Networking Options: Integrated Wi-Fi 6E and 2.5 Gb Ethernet on some motherboards provide faster and more reliable internet connections, catering to future networking standards that require higher bandwidth.
  • BIOS Updates: Manufacturers typically provide BIOS updates that improve compatibility with new hardware. Choosing a motherboard with good support for BIOS updates can ensure that the system remains compatible with future hardware releases.
